Who is Hondo Ohnaka?
Like Ahsoka herself, Hondo first appeared in clone wars and continued to rise Rebels. Although he prioritizes his personal goals, Hondo helped the Galactic Republic and later the Rebel Alliance. Hondo was both an ally and a thorn in the side of the heroes. During the Clone Wars, Hondo led a successful band of pirates with whom he captured Count Dooku (Corey Burton), Anakin Skywalker (Matt Lanter) and Obi-Wan Kenobi (James Arnold Taylor). Although he failed to get the ransom he wanted, he befriended the somewhat envious Jedi. However, he made an enemy out of Dooku and the Separatists. During the reign of the Empire, Hondo’s operations suffered, but he did not remain in place for long. Hondo continued to work outside the law, mostly for his own benefit. However, he has worked with the budding Rebels more than once, getting to know Ezra, Hera, and the rest of their team.
Hondo may not seem like much, but he has shown himself to be strategic, cunning, and ambitious, and yet he knows when to run. After decades of interplanetary piracy, he has become an expert. With his strong sense of honor and overwhelming personal interest, Hondo is neither a hero nor a villain, which sets him apart from many others. star Wars characters with strong morals. Hondo may not be beholden to either side of the conflict, but on many occasions he acts as an ally of the heroes. He is a capable fighter, holding his own against Anakin for a while. When he has a wish, Hondo proves to be useful. star Wars there are a lot of pirates, criminals, and smugglers here, but Hondo still stands out. He is good at what he does and takes pride in it. Ultimately, Hondo’s wide range of exploits and unpredictability make him an interesting character who doesn’t get the time and recognition he deserves.

How could Ahsoka fit into Hondo?
Ahsoka it’s the perfect place for Hondo’s live debut. First, he already knows most of the main characters. Hondo and Ahsoka interact several times in Clone Wars. After his initial encounter with Anakin and Obi-Wan, Hondo continued to run into the two, and as Anakin’s young Padawan, Ahsoka was often present. She and Hondo usually met as adversaries, but sometimes acted as allies. And in a predicament, Ahsoka might want to call on him for help. IN rebels, Hondo befriends Ezra, seeing himself as the young rebel’s mentor. But Hera and the rest of the crew were suspicious of the pirate. Hondo exchanged information with them and eventually agreed to help in the fight to free Lothal due to his admiration for Ezra.
